Our episode by episode podcast about the 2002 anime series Gundam SEED (and then Destiny (with a break for Build Divers)), and then Gundam 00 and Build Fighters, and then Reconguista in G, Witch From Mercury, all the OG OVAs, and now the OG series!

Frequently Asked Questions About It's a Gundam!

What is It's a Gundam! about and what kind of topics does it cover?

This show provides an energetic, roundtable breakdown of long-running mecha anime, with a focus on episodic analysis, character motivations, and the broader political or thematic subtexts of each arc. Hosts mix thoughtful critique with humor and pop-culture references, often weaving in production notes, merchandising quips, and fandom lore to help both new viewers and longtime fans gauge what each episode does well or where it stumbles. Standout traits include a collaborative banter style, willingness to connect classic episodes to later installments, and a knack for spotlighting character-driven moments amid action-heavy sequences.
